In this powerful episode, hosts Zach Polk and Ty Southern sit down with George Eshleman, a veteran who shares his transformative journey of overcoming suicidal ideation and PTSD. George recounts his hike along the Appalachian Trail, carrying the names of veterans lost to suicide, and how it reshaped his sense of purpose. The conversation explores resilience, connection, and the challenges veterans face post-service. Blending humor and raw emotion, the trio dives into military life—sharing funny anecdotes, the intensity of combat, and the evolution of artillery and equipment. They also spotlight leadership in battle, the adrenaline of service, and the vital role of veteran support groups like Purple Heart Homes. A heartfelt tribute to camaraderie and survival.
